Game Description: Exploring ShanghaiBeauty
At its core, ShanghaiBeauty involves a set of 144 tiles, each engraved with distinct patterns and symbols. The primary objective is to remove all tiles from the board by matching pairs of identical tiles. What sets ShanghaiBeauty apart is not only its aesthetic appeal but also the intricate strategies players must employ to succeed.
The game begins with a shuffled arrangement of tiles, often layered in complex structures that add to the challenge. Players take turns selecting matching pairs, with only free tiles eligible for removal. A tile is considered "free" if it has no tiles on top and at least one side (left or right) unblocked. This adds a layer of complexity that requires players to think several moves ahead, anticipating future possibilities.
Introduction to Game Mechanics
Players are drawn to ShanghaiBeauty for its simple yet challenging mechanics. The game is won when no tiles remain unpaired on the board. However, achieving this goal demands more than surface-level matching; it requires a strategic analysis of tile arrangements and potential moves.
ShanghaiBeauty often includes special tiles such as season and flower tiles, which add an intriguing twist. Unlike regular tiles, these can be matched with any other tile in their category, providing players with strategic flexibility. Understanding how to leverage these unique tiles is vital for advancing in the game.
Rules of ShanghaiBeauty
The rules of ShanghaiBeauty maintain a foundation in traditional Mahjong while introducing specific nuances that define its identity. Key rules include:
- Matching Tiles: Only free tiles can be matched and removed. Players must identify pairs with identical symbols or, for special tiles, any corresponding seasonal or flower tile.
- Tile Layouts: The initial board is arranged in predefined layouts, offering various levels of difficulty. This setup influences the strategic approach players must adopt.
- Time Limits: While some versions of ShanghaiBeauty feature a relaxed, untimed gameplay, others impose limits to add pressure and excitement, challenging players to quickly identify matches.
- Scoring System: Points are awarded based on the speed and efficiency of tile removal, encouraging players to cultivate both rapid matching skills and long-term strategy.
Strategies for Mastery
To excel in ShanghaiBeauty, players need to hone their understanding of the game's unique dynamics. Strategies include:
- Plan Ahead: Anticipating potential moves and understanding how tiles can be unlocked or blocked by others is essential for success.
- Utilize Special Tiles: Leveraging the flexibility of season and flower tiles can open possibilities when regular tiles are limited.
- Manage Time Wisely: If playing a version with a countdown, balancing speed with accuracy is crucial to keeping nerves steady and decisions sharp.
